Solution Geological Time Scale Studypool Discovering the age of rocks: relative age dating, and absolute age dating. to determine the relative age of different rocks, geologists start with the assumption that unless something has happened, in a sequence of sedimentary rock layers, the newer rock layers will be on top of older ones. this is called the rule of superposition. you may not. The geological time scale (gts) is a system of chronological measurement that describes the timing and relationships between events that have occurred throughout earth’s history. Earth's history has been divided into a series of time intervals. these time intervals are not equal in length; instead, they are variable in length. the largest defined unit of geological time is the eons. eons are divided into eras, which are in turn divided into periods, epochs and ages.
